Frequently Asked Questions about Crossings

What type of rentals are currently available in Crossings?

There are currently 162 Apartments for Rent in Crossings, FL with pricing that ranges from $1,350 to $9,869. There are also 207 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Crossings ranging from $900 to $9,000.

What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Crossings?

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Crossings ranges from $900 to $9,000 with an average monthly rent of $3,129.

How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Crossings?

For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Crossings range from $2,400 to $4,006,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$1,799 to $4,950.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$2,899 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$3,000.
